Slag, by-product formed in smelting, welding, and other metallurgical and combustion processes from impurities in the metals or ores being treated.Slag consists mostly of mixed oxides of elements such as silicon, sulfur, phosphorus, and aluminum; ash; and products formed in their reactions with furnace linings and fluxing substances such as limestone.

Bottom Ash, a coarse, angular ash particle that is too large to be carried up into the smoke stacks so it forms in the bottom of the coal furnace. Boiler Slag, molten bottom ash from slag tap and cyclone type furnaces that turns into pellets that have a smooth glassy appearance after it is cooled with water.

A coal preparation plant CPP; also known as a coal handling and preparation plant CHPP coal handling plant prep plant tipple or wash plant is a facility that washes coal of soil and rock crushes it into graded sized chunks sorting stockpiles grades preparing it for transport to market and more often than not also loads coal into rail cars barges or ships
A breaker boy was a coal-mining worker in the United States and United Kingdom citation needed whose job was to separate impurities from coal by hand in a coal breaker.Although breaker boys were primarily children, elderly coal miners who could no longer work in the mines because of age, disease, or accident were also sometimes employed as breaker boys.

Slag cement Ground Granulated Blast Furnace Slag and fly ash Coal Combustion Product are the most commonly used supplementary cementitious materials in construction today. While they are commonly used and similar in many ways, these materials produce different effects on concrete performance and this document will explore those differences.
